Eskom denies prepaid electricity catastrophe coming
Eskom says it is on "track" and "progressing well" with updating its direct customers' prepaid meters to avoid the devices becoming non-functional on 24 November 2024.
At some point on that date, every Standard Transfer Specifications-compliant prepaid electricity meter in the world will stop accepting new voucher tokens unless it receives a Key Revision Number (KRN) code.
